Brahm Mohindra announces Rs 5 crore for modernisation of Food Safety Department

Chandigarh: The Punjab Government today announced to provide Rs. 5 crore for the modernization of the Food Safety Department and initiated the first ever mobile testing lab facility to check the adulterated food products across the state.

Disclosing this here today on the occasion of capability building programme organized by the health department, Health and Family Welfare Minister Mr. Brahm Mohindra said that adulteration of food is a cause of concern for it is directly connected with the health and life of citizens. He said that by ensuring the supply of nutritious and unadulterated food products, many deadly diseases like Cancer, Hepatitis, Gastric disorders can be curbed.

The Health Minister said that in a bid to provide relevant and practical insights into food safety standards, management system, modern techniques and related legal provisions under Food Safety Standards and Regulations Act 2006 and 2011, the Punjab government has decided to organize capability building programme-cum-special training for the assistant food commissioners, food safety officers and designated officers of the health department. 

He said that the previous government had never imparted any such training to the officers of food safety department. ‘After attending this training programme, the officers would be able to attain uniform pattern of Food Safety and Standards Act across the State’, added health minister.
